如何修改RDS for MySQL数据库中的编码及认证方式?

MySQL 数据库编码修改 RDS for MySQL数据库认证修改

1. 引言

当您在使用阿里云RDS for MySQL数据库时,可能需要修改数据库的编码或认证方式,以下将详细说明如何进行这些修改。

2. 修改数据库编码

2.1 前提条件

确保您有足够的权限来修改数据库的编码设置。

确认您知道当前数据库的编码类型。

2.2 修改步骤

1、登录到RDS控制台

访问阿里云控制台,选择“数据库”服务。

在“实例列表”中找到您需要修改的MySQL数据库实例。

2、进入实例详情

点击实例名称,进入实例详情页面。

3、选择“参数配置”

在左侧菜单中,选择“参数配置”。

4、搜索并修改编码参数

在搜索框中输入“字符集”或“collation”。

找到相应的参数,例如character_set_servercollation_server

选择您想要的编码,如utf8mb4utf8

5、保存配置

点击页面底部的“保存”按钮。

6、重启实例

保存后,系统会提示您重启数据库实例以应用新的参数设置。

确认重启,等待实例重启完成。

2.3 验证修改

1、连接到数据库

使用新的编码尝试连接到数据库。

如何修改RDS for MySQL数据库中的编码及认证方式?

2、检查编码设置

执行SHOW VARIABLES LIKE 'character_set_%';SHOW VARIABLES LIKE 'collation_%'; 命令来验证编码设置是否已更改。

3. 修改认证方式

3.1 前提条件

确保您有足够的权限来修改认证方式。

了解当前使用的认证方式,如明文密码、SHA256密码等。

3.2 修改步骤

1、登录到RDS控制台

与上述步骤相同,登录到阿里云控制台,选择“数据库”服务。

2、进入实例详情

找到您需要修改的MySQL数据库实例,并进入详情页面。

3、选择“安全组”

在左侧菜单中,选择“安全组”。

4、修改安全组规则

如果您使用的是防火墙规则,可能需要修改安全组规则来允许新的认证方式。

如果您使用的是密码认证,可能需要更改密码策略。

5、修改认证参数

在“参数配置”中,搜索并修改认证相关的参数,如validate_password 相关参数。

6、保存配置并重启实例

保存配置并重启实例以应用更改。

3.3 验证修改

1、尝试连接数据库

使用新的认证方式尝试连接到数据库。

2、检查认证设置

确认连接成功,表示认证方式已更改。

4. 总结

通过以上步骤,您可以修改RDS for MySQL数据库的编码和认证方式,在进行任何修改之前,确保备份重要数据,并仔细阅读相关文档以确保正确操作。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1172723.html

(0)
未希的头像未希新媒体运营
上一篇 2024-10-07 02:02
下一篇 2024-10-07 02:02

相关推荐

  • 如何修改RDS for MySQL数据库的编码以解决authentication问题?

    要修改RDS for MySQL数据库的编码,您可以使用以下SQL命令:,,“sql,ALTER DATABASE database_name CHARACTER SET new_encoding;,`,,将database_name替换为您要修改的数据库名称,将new_encoding替换为您想要的新编码。如果您想要将数据库编码更改为utf8mb4,可以使用以下命令:,,`sql,ALTER DATABASE my_database CHARACTER SET utf8mb4;,“

    2024-09-03
    028

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免费注册
电话联系

400-880-8834

产品咨询
产品咨询
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入